There's a very good reason for the drop. When Destiny 1 had run its course, Bungie had created a small and fiercely loyal fanbase for that game. Those players lived and breathed Destiny. Most of them probably played no other game. They might not have been like the poor saps in the "Destiny Support Group" video. Hopefully no one died because Xur was selling Ice Breaker, or lost their family because of the Oversoul. And we can only hope no one did THAT to the game. However, those fans would have followed Bungie anywhere, and I mean ANYWHERE, as long as D1 had been more of the same. They would have followed them through swamps, oceans, or lava pits. They'd have followed them up a hill of hungry fire ants, down a sinkhole full of quicksand, across the fields of Antarctica in July, through a nuclear winter, over Mt. Everest, under a thousand electrified guillotine blades, or into a hospital on Free Chili Pepper Enema Day (yes, that really was a thing once). And all Bungie had to do was KEEP DESTINY 2'S META LIKE DESTINY 1's!! But... well... they didn't. They betrayed their loyal fans, courted the casuals, made nicey-nice to the PvP tryhards and Esports crowd. And one by one, three by three, ten by ten, their loyal players went elsewhere. Some to the Division. Some to Monster Hunter. My clan leader went to Rainbow Six Siege (and I never even got to finish Leviathan or play Eater of Worlds). And the casuals moved on, and the PvP tryhards took one look at the "balanced" Crucible and turned up their noses. So now... well, Destiny 2 is in a precarious position. Some players, so addicted to Destiny that they couldn't get into anything else (and don't think some of us didn't try!) are still present. Others are trying the game and learning to like it on its own merits. But because its central fanbase was so badly decimated, the Destiny franchise is going to need time to recover. Time, and a lot of good decisions by Bungie: with Anthem coming fast, and the Division's issues mostly addressed, they can't afford to keep alienating people.

  • I was a D1 day 1 vet. Loved playing that game in it's entirety even during the dark times when 95% of your legendary engrams were turned into blues by that bastard rahool. Loved raiding and helping noobs learn the tactics. Loved playing trials made it to the lighthouse about 40 times and helped take some friends lighthouse v cards. My friends and i would often dream of it's endless potential to be truly amazing. It was never a perfect game but that didn't matter. It was the perfect game for me with it's many imperfections. It was the most epic roller coaster of emotions game. You could spend hours messing up on a boss fight in a raid with your buddies and never lose sight of the goal, one minute you would be pissed the next you mess up again and just break down laughing. Finally take the boss down only to get a piece of gear you already have. Maybe perhaps you have a friend log about 40 hours into the game and they are rewarded with a gjallaorn while steam is coming out of yours ears damn well knowing it took you more than 1,200 to get yours. D1 had mostly everything i ever wanted in a game infinite rng loot, fun pve content and exhilarating pvp. Everyone thought D2 was going to ruin their lives just as d1 did for so many of us, it was supposed to break the mold of what we thought destiny could be after 3 years of mastering their craft and constant feedback. I had a clan of 100 people in the beginning often times 2-3 full pages of players online playing... That lasted about a month and a half. Slowly people started to abandon the game i cleaned up the clan roster by removing about 25 players that haven't completed a single activity since October. There are many more that haven't played since nov/dec. Now you would be lucky to see 2 of the remaining 75 players online at the same time. It's sad... I'm sad... i miss the rush... I miss being a guardian...
